Warren H. Hoffpauir

Funeral services will be held Thursday, Nov. 16, 2017 at 2 p.m. at Indian Bayou United Methodist Church for Warren H. Hoffpauir, 93, who died Tuesday, November 14, 2017 at 2:30 a.m. at Southwind Nursing and Rehabilitation Center in Crowley.
Mr. Hoffpauir spent many years as a mechanic with Savoie Implement in Crowley and retired from Henderson Implement Company.
Rev. Larry Maxwell, Pastor of Indian Bayou United Methodist Church, will officiate for the services. The family requests visiting hours Wednesday from 3 p.m. to 11 p.m. at the funeral home and Thursday from 10 a.m. to service time at Indian Bayou United Methodist Church. Burial will be in Indian Bayou United Methodist Cemetery.
Mr. Hoffpauir is survived by two daughters, Pearl Guilliot and her husband Warren of Crowley, Linda Thibodeaux and her husband Herbert of Lafayette; three sons, Van Hoffpauir and his wife Anna of Lake Charles, Kenneth Hoffpauir of Rayne, Donald Hoffpauir and his wife Alexi of Lafayette; 11 grandchildren, 30 great-grandchildren and 14 great great-gr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his wife Pearl Foreman Hoffpauir; one grandson and his wife, David and Missy Hoffpauir; one great-grandchild, Brittnie Tanner; four sisters and two brothers.
